Branovate Logo

Branovate

Locations: 4 Hamephalsim st PO Box 7825 Petah Tikva, Israel 4951415, IL + (+1 more)

Company Size: 1 - 100

Industry: Advertising Services

Company Website

AI Description

drawer
  • william bowyer profile image

    Senior Consultant at Branovate